Abstract
PURPOSE:To correct errors owing to the run-out of rims in the radial direction by measuring the run-out of revolutions of the rims prior to mounting of a tire to be inspected and multiplying the rates of run-out of the revolutions by the spring constant of the tire thereby determining error quantity. CONSTITUTION:An upper rim 4 and a lower rim 21 without mounted with a tire (a) are coupled by the engagement of a mounting seat 7 and an elevating shaft 24, and are revolved. The rates of run-out in accordance with the revolutions are detected with respective run-out detectors and are stored. Next, the tire (a) is mounted and is revolved. The phase angles of the base points of the rims 4, 21 are detected and the signal for the rate of run-out of the lower rim 21 outputted from the storage circuit is corrected. The corrected signal for the rate of run-out of the rim 21 and the signal for the rate of run-out of the upper rim 4 are added and averaged respectively. Only the primary component waveform of the waveforms is extracted by a harmoric analysis circuit, and is multipled by the spring constant of the tire. This correction signal is subtracted from the fluctuation signal of the force in the radial diretion of the tire (a) from a load cell 34, whereby the influence components of the errors by the run-out of the rims 4, 21 are removed.
